directions

  • Melt butter in large saucepan, saute onion until tender.
  • Stir in cauliflower and chicken broth.
  • Cover, reduce heat and simmer 12–15 minutes or until cauliflower is tender.
  • Combine flour and milk (shake together in a jar).
  • Add to saucepan. Cook and stir over medium heat until mixture boils and thickens.
  • Remove from heat. Add cheese and stir until melted.
  • Add pepper and parsley to taste.
  • Serve with croutons.
